
Naomi Cowan
John's wife & CEO of Equip Mental Health Services
Equip Mental Health Services is associated with Windsor Park Baptist Church and supports people who experience mental well-being issues. It provides a range of services to support people to move forward in their lives and holds contracts with the three Auckland Metro District Health Boards.
Naomi was awarded a Member of the New Zealand Order of Merit in the 2020 New Year’s Honours for a lifetime of community work, youth work and service to mental health.
In the early years, she undertook leadership roles at Boys’ Brigade, fostering, Youth for Christ - where she became their first female director - and various ministries in the churches in which she has been involved.
In more recent years she has chaired the Sir Peter Blake Marine Education & Recreation Centre and presented parenting and relationship seminars with John. She is the chair of Platform Trust and currently leads the Global Leadership Network in New Zealand. She was also part of the national mental health response to COVID and led the team that fought for pay equity for community support workers.
Naomi and John have three children and a dog, Gromit.
